Aphis gossypii Glover is a worldwide agricultural pest,which damages crops mainly by feeding and virus transmission.Due to a variety of factors such as strong reproductive capacity,short growth cycle and alternation of generations,cotton aphid has developed different levels of resistance to a variety of insecticides such as carbamate,pyrethroids,organophosphorus and so on,which has become one of the most difficult agricultural pests to control in the world.Cyantraniliprole is the second generation of ryanodine receptor agent insecticide.It has been used in the prevention and control of cotton aphid because of its unique action target,wide insecticidal spectrum,high efficiency and low toxicity.In this study,the cross-resistance of cotton aphid to other insecticides was determined.The mechanism of resistance of cotton aphid to cyantraniliprole was studied by synergist experiment,transcriptome data analysis and q-PCR.It provides a theoretical basis for prolonging the useful life of cyantraniliprole.The resistant strain has been selected with cyantraniliprole,and the resistance ratio was 15.71-fold.The cross-resistance of cyantraniliprole-resistant strains to other insecticides was determined.It was found that the resistant strain had medium-level cross-resistance to cyfluthrin(20.87-fold)and low-level cross-resistance to alphacypermethrin(9.14-fold),acephate(6.7-fold)and imidacloprid(6.86-fold).However,the resistant strain had no cross-resistance to dinotefuran,methomyl,thiamethoxam,acetamiprid,methidathion,chlorpyrifos,sulfoxaflor,bifenthrin,chlorfenapyr,emamectin benzoate,avermectin,clothianidin,omethoate,esfenvalerate and cyhalothrin.PBO can significantly enhance the toxicity of cyantraniliprole in resistant strain,and the synergic ratio is 2.68-fold.It can also significantly enhance the toxicity of cyfluthrin and esfenvalerate in resistant strain,and the synergic ratio is 11.06-fold and 11.60-fold.It indicates that cytochrome P450 plays a role in the cyantraniliprole resistance.The differentially expressed genes(DEGs)in CYR and SS were identified by high-throughput sequencing.A total of 53195332 and 68132233 reads were obtainedfrom SS and CYR cDNA libraries respectively.Compared with the SS strain,the number of differentially expressed genes in the CYR strain were 2016,with 1600 genes up-regulated and 416 genes down-regulated.There were 1094 genes annotated to GO and these genes were significantly enriched in metabolic processes,cellular process,membrane,membrane part,binding and catalytic activity.There were 961 genes annotated to the KOG database,which were mainly divided into three categories according to their functions: general function prediction only,signal transduction mechanisms and posttranslational modification,protein turnover,chaperones.There were 309 genes annotated to KEGG,the main metabolic pathway is spliceosome,glycolysis/ gluconeogenesis,purine metabolism,pentose,glucuronate interconversions and metabolism of xenobiotics by cytochrome P450.The significantly differentially expressed P450,UGTs,GSTs and ABC genes were screened and named by the naming committee.The names of P450 genes are as follows: CYP380C6,CYP6CY7,CYP6CY21,CYP380C12,CYP6CY12 and CYP4CJ5.Then these differentially expressed genes were verified by fluorescent quantitative PCR,and the results showed that the expression levels of all P450 genes were significantly up-regulated,which was consistent with transcriptome data.This suggests that these P450 genes may be involved in the detoxification and metabolism of cyantraniliprole.The research of cross-resistance provides theoretical guidance for the use of pesticides in the field and extends the useful life of pesticides.The research of up-regulation of P450 genes provides support for the study of resistance mechanism.
